Output 95e866615c20c09d1c24f2faa3d99a56c302650b242af76d2358440ea8b4a7ce:3

value
281104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b95526fab20529c72e8f0aaf16ac70234c546838 OP_EQUAL
address
3JaxwWqoc3PNGj2hPKeVMs4bcxTURTcuXk
transaction
95e866615c20c09d1c24f2faa3d99a56c302650b242af76d2358440ea8b4a7ce
spent
true